This converter transforms pressure measurements from gigapascal (GPa) to foot water (4°C) [ftAq]. Gigapascal measures extremely high pressure or mechanical stress mainly in engineering and materials science, while foot water represents low pressure based on a column of water at 4°C. The tool helps translate these diverse units for practical purposes.
